Sunday, April 27, 2008. Spaces are defined by their physical boundaries, their functions and the rules and norms that exist within them. What is of great interest to me is the way in which people function inside of, interact with, and navigate through different spaces. In exploring this idea I chose to work specifically with places and objects that deal with this idea of navigation. There is here

Here are photos of me installing the Hidden Stories project in Tompkins Square Park. The hardest part was crossing the fence the first time. So I jumped over the fence a few more times, just to erase the psychological boundaries that were making me nervous about crossing the fence. It worked!
